Located in the scenic Western India, Gujarat is a treasure trove of cultural heritage and natural beauty. The 2N/3D Saputara Family Holiday and Nature Tour Package offers an inviting escape into one of Gujarat's most picturesque hill stations, known for its lush greenery, serene lakes, and stunning views. Saputara, situated in the Sahyadri range, not only serves as a perfect getaway for families but also provides myriad opportunities for nature lovers to enjoy trekking, bird-watching, and exploring diverse flora and fauna. Visitors can immerse themselves in the charm of the Saputara Lake, the captivating sunset point, and the rich tribal culture encompassing the area. The pleasant weather here, particularly from October to March, makes it an ideal time to visit, while summers can be quite warm, making early morning or late evening excursions more enjoyable.

The best way to reach Saputara is by road, with well-connected highways from major cities like Ahmedabad and Surat, making it easily accessible for both local and NRI travelers. While there are no strict regulations prohibiting visitors, one should always respect the natural environment and local customs. Engaging with local tribes can enhance your understanding of the area's cultural richness, but it's crucial to seek permission and observe respectful etiquette. When it comes to travel tips for families, ensure you pack light yet comfortable clothing suited for a variety of activities, stay hydrated, and be prepared for sudden weather changes with a light raincoat or jacket.
